About this course
The number of people being diagnosed with dementia in the UK is growing. It’s a sad, uncertain and scary time for the people who receive the diagnosis and for those who care about them.
One of the best things to have in this situation is knowledge. This makes awareness training absolutely vital, so people know how to access the best care, support and treatments as early as possible, and as the condition progresses.
The course covers the signs, symptoms and different types of dementia; the impact that symptoms have on people physically, socially and emotionally; the responsibility of employers; the role of carers and community systems; and it offers practical guidance on how to live well with dementia.
This course is suitable for anyone who wants to learn more about dementia for either personal or professional reasons - but note that this course does not give medical advice and should not replace any information or directions provided directly by a healthcare professional.

Why is this training important?
Business benefits
It’s crucial to know that someone living with dementia experiences a number of changes in how they understand the world and how they show up in it - but their memories (and indeed their whole life) still belongs to them and they need to live their life well, with the help and love of those around them.
By providing the people closest to them with effective awareness training, it can help to ensure that the person suffering from dementia can live well from day to day.
